US Sanctions Six Firms, Vessels Over Iranian Oil Smuggling Networks
The United States, under President Donald Trump's administration, has intensified its sanctions campaign targeting a network of companies, vessels, and individuals involved in smuggling and transporting Iranian oil and petrochemical products. These sanctions aim to cut off financial resources that Iran uses to fund terrorism and destabilizing activities, including support for the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ps-Qods Force. Key entities targeted include firms based in the UAE, India, Pakistan, and Panama, such as VS Tankers and SAI Saburi Consulting Services, which have been involved in disguising Iranian oil as originating from other countries to evade sanctions. The Treasury and State Departments emphasize this effort as part of the broader “maximum pressure” policy, following recent U.S. and Israeli airstrikes on Iran's nuclear facilities. President Trump has warned that any country or person involved in purchasing Iranian oil or petrochemicals will face immediate secondary sanctions, including being barred from business with the U.S. These actions reflect the administration's resolve to disrupt Iran's revenue streams and curb its nuclear ambitions and regional influence.
